Dipolog: Women’s Sustainable Livelihood Program Association turns over mushroom production project
Source: rpnradio.com
Author: RPN | Date: 2025-11-29
Dipolog City’s Sinaman Women’s SLPA received a mushroom production project aimed at strengthening household incomes and community-based enterprise. Local leaders lauded the initiative as a pathway to more stable livelihood opportunities. It’s a practical example of grassroots sustainability—pairing food production with economic uplift for families.
Hyundai Motor Group expands EV energy services with vehicle-to-grid and vehicle-to-home
Source: cleantechnica.com
Author: Press Release | Date: 2025-11-28
Hyundai and Kia are rolling out V2G in Korea and the Netherlands and broadening V2H services in the U.S., turning EVs into flexible energy assets for homes and the grid. Pilots on Jeju Island will let drivers buy power off-peak and sell it back during peak times, helping stabilize renewables-heavy grids and cut costs. Initial support includes Kia EV9 and Hyundai IONIQ 9, with plans to expand across models and markets.

Cuenv
Source: github.com
Author: Unknown | Date: Not provided
Cuenv is an open-source tool (AGPL-3.0) that delivers type-safe environments, runtime secret resolution, and parallel, cached task orchestration—without leaking secrets to files or logs. Built on CUE constraints, it aims to eliminate “works on my machine” issues and speed up CI while securing credentials via providers like 1Password, AWS, and Vault. Though in alpha, it offers a developer-friendly path to more sustainable, secure, and reproducible workflows.
IIT Alumni Group PALS partners with ITEL to mentor early stage start-ups
Source: thehindubusinessline.com
Author: BL Chennai Bureau | Date: 2025-11-29T19:14:00+05:30
PALS signed an MoU with ITEL (IIT Madras) and AIC Anna Incubator to mentor start-ups across 67 partner institutions, aiming for at least one successful venture per campus. The EDC 360° conclave spotlighted building stronger innovation ecosystems and solving local challenges like transport, waterlogging, and cybersecurity. The partnership strengthens a pipeline of industry-ready founders with guidance from seasoned faculty and practitioners.
